Hello, we have rose bushes that are 4 years old. They started blooming late May this year and we are concerned at the appearance of deformed rose buds. Wondering if it could be Red Rosette disease?
Howard County Maryland
Expert Response
Unfortunately, this looks like Rose Rosette disease.
Here is our page on it:
https://extension.umd.edu/resource/rose-rosette-disease/
There is no cure, and it is recommended that you dig it out, bag it up, and dispose of it.
